The ''Tetrahedron Computer Methodology'' was a short lived journal that was published by
Pergamon Press (now
Elsevier) to experiment with electronic submission of articles in the ChemText format, and the sharing
source code to enable reproducibility. It was the first chemical journal to be published electronically, with issues distributed in print and on
floppy disk

s. It is likely it was also the first journal to accept submissions in a non-paper format (on floppy disks).
[ The journal ceased publication owing to technical and non-technical reasons, and may have lacked sufficient institutional support. The last issue appeared in 1992 but was dated 1990.]
